 â Dear Chase, I watched your livestream with Mason the other day. I thought it was awesome, except for one thing. I think you missed a really important point about building a real, strong, long-lasting personal brand. Thereâs something that I donât think Iâve ever seen people talk about when it comes to building an audience of people that will REALLY stick by you. Itâs this concept called the âstatus gapâ. This is something that Iâve noticed much more in social dynamics, but we can borrow the idea and put it toward business. A âstatus gapâ has a pretty clear meaning. Itâs just the delta between where youâre ranked on the totem pole vs somebody else. This is literally what creates respect. If you are ranked much lower than someone else regarding a metric that you care about, you will respect them more. This is why a lot of new entrepreneurs really respect Alex Hormozi. It is extremely clear that he really knows his stuff in building B2B businesses. He came out the gate and made multiple, multiple 8 figures with gym launch, and then launched his agency and made another 9 figures. When someone whoâs only made $50k with their business sees Hormozi, they realize how much further along he is. Itâs not just the number that people use as social proof for a status gap. Itâs the knowledge he has, which is proof of how long heâs been in the game. And itâs the demonstration of how he sold one company, and then built another one even faster than he did the first time. HUGE gap between where you are and where he is. But then, thereâs another status gap between Hormozi and his idol, Warren Buffet. Warren Buffet has made multiple billions of dollars. He knows things Hormozi doesnât. Huge status gap. You get the point. It sounds bad, perhaps, but if you want to be a personal brand⦠You need to be posting things that make it clear that you are WAY ahead of your audience. You can lead them better than anyone else, because youâve done what theyâre trying to do 100 times. You need to be talking about ideas that theyâve never heard before. Doing numbers that theyâve never seen before. Itâs not an easy task, but this is why a strong personal brand is so rare. For every 1000 lousy business content creators, thereâs one singular creator that has SO much knowledge and experience, that the status gap is undeniable. I think you and Mason will be there one day. [Which is why I am 100% going to his free class on Sunday. I HIGHLY recommend [purchasing your ticket]( ASAP as they sold out last year. 3/ Convert Instagram Followers into Email & SMS Subscribers:
 If you're an ecom brand with a decent Instagram following, I have an insane hack you can do: Step 1: Run an Instagram giveaway where you give away your product or even a gift card to your store For people to enter the giveaway, make them comment something like: "I want this" Step 2: Automate DM's to every person who comments on the giveaway In the auto-DM you send, invite them to get additional entries to your giveaway by signing up for your email and SMS list Step 3: Announce the winner(s) of the giveaway in an Instagram post and offer a "runner-up" discount for everyone who didn't win (the majority of people) Setup an auto-DM that sends everyone a discount code for your store You can blow up your email list and drive revenue by leveraging this playbook.
